Supernatants of a melanoma cell line were chromatographed on five affinity supports to evaluate and compare purification protocols for isolation of tissue-type plasminogen activator (t-Pa).t-PA was effectively adsorbed quantitatively from cell culture supernatants by lysine-Sepharose, concanavalin A-Sepharose, zinc-chelate-Sepharose and monoclonal antibody-Sepharose. The major part of t-PA was effectively adsorbed also by heparin-Sepharose. About 20 per cent of t-PA activity present in the culture medium however was not bound to the latter support, which indicates a heterogeneity of melanoma t-PA. The heterogeneity is not due to carbohydrate variants I and II since both vriants were adsorbed and eluted from all the affinity supports investigated.Highly enriched t-PA preparations were obtained by sequential chromatography on two supports. t-PA isolated by monoclonal antibody affinity chromatography and subsequently purified by gel filtration was of highest purity. Other useful combinations were chromatography on concanavalin A-Sepharose or lysine-Sepharose followed by chromatography on heparin-Sepharose, or zinc-chelate-Sepharose followed by chromatography on lysine-Sepharose.
